I do not recommend this hotel! I stayed there for six nights for work and was told that it was a "fun beach resort." Ummm, no, it wasn't. First, it's about 30 minutes away from downtown Tunis and the old city. It's only accessible via taxi or private vehicle. Luckily, taxis are super cheap in Tunisia so you won't pay... more
